I was invited to go along to the Olympics Opening Ceremony rehearsal tonight. They showed a lot, but obviously didnt give every last detail away to the spectators.
Anyway, Bond will be present - at one point the Bond theme played, the lighting effects in the crowd turned to the Union Jack colours and a HUGE helicopter flew over-head. Obviously they stopped it there (they couldn't give toooo much away at this stage) but it looks like it's gonna be great. Incidentaly, the following act was the introduction of the Queen and the Duke into the arena.
